匿名通过本文主要向大家介绍了number,columns等相关知识,希望本文的分享对您有所帮助
mysql 提示SQL-ERROR summary different number of columns
1) ERROR 1222 (21000): The used SELECT statements have a different number of columns :这是因为使用union的两个SQL语句产生的记录的表结构不一致. 必须是结构完全一致的记录集合才可以使用UNION.
以上就是两个表的字段不一样,导致,所以大家可以检查下。
您可能想查找下面的文章:
- MySQL rownumber SQL生成自增长序号使用介绍
- ERROR 1222 (21000): The used SELECT statements have a different number of columns
- 详解distinct 和 row_number()和over() 的区别
- Mysql row number()排序函数的用法和注意_MySQL
- Oracle 分析函数RANK(),ROW_NUMBER(),LAG()等的使用方法
- ROW_NUMBER SQL Server 2005的LIMIT功能实现(ROW_NUMBER()排序函
- Oracle row_number() over()解析函数高效实现分页_Oracle应用_脚
- SqlServer2005中使用row_number()在一个查询中删除重复记录的方
- sqlserver2005使用row_number() over分页的实现方法
- sqlserver巧用row_number和partition by分组取top数据